Overview

CVE-2026-32604 is a critical-severity vulnerability affecting linuxfoundation spinnaker. It was published on April 20, 2026 and has a CVSS 3.1 base score of 9.9 (CRITICAL).

This vulnerability has a CVSS 3.1 base score of 9.9, rated CRITICAL. It can be exploited remotely over the network. Some level of privileges is required for exploitation.

Technical Description

Spinnaker is an open source, multi-cloud continuous delivery platform. In versions prior to 2026.1.0, 2026.0.1, 2025.4.2, and 2025.3.2, a bad actor can execute arbitrary commands very simply on the clouddriver pods. This can expose credentials, remove files, or inject resources easily. Versions 2026.1.0, 2026.0.1, 2025.4.2, and 2025.3.2 contain a patch. As a workaround, disable the gitrepo artifact types.
